Check it out https://www.aerosoft.com/en/fsxp3d/simulators/2209/aerofly-fs-2?number=AS14141 John Just for clarification, Aerofly FS 2 is being developed by a German Company named IPACS. Aerosoft is just selling his official released version and will be selling scenery and hopefully aircraft too as add-ons for this excellent platform. Look for more information here: https://www.aerofly.com/aerofly_fs_2/index.html I have it since April this year and I'm very, but really very satisfied with it. December 7, 20178 yr Commercial Member We basically follow PMDG. If PMDG moves away from FSX/P3D to that, we'd follow. But I don't see that happening anytime soon... Our money is on P3D 64 bits as the dominant simulator going into the future. That's what our market research points to. X-Plane and others are cool... I like them... but the market is still massively orientated toward FSX/P3D. B. York FS2Crew Web Site / FS2Crew Facebook Page / FS2Crew Discord
